Locum Consultant in Obstetrics and Gynaecology (with an interest in Intrapartum and High-Risk Obstetrics), based at Frimley Park Hospital (FPH).

The allocation of programmed activities will be based on 8.5 for direct clinical care and up to 1.5 for supporting professional activities. The proposed timetable, each week, which has some degree of flexibility may include:
Labour Ward Consultant day once/week Elective LSCS list Antenatal clinic weekly Patient Safety/Quality review meetings/PMRT Gynae Outpatient Theatre list EPU/Emergency Gynae Twilight
Out of hours (including resident Consultant night) SPA

This advert is for Locum Consultant - Intrapartum and High Risk Obstetrics with Frimley Health NHS Foundation Trust in Camberley, South East, England. It is listed as a Consultant Medical doctor Obstetrics and Gynaecology role. The advertised salary is £113,565 - £150,569 Per annum. The contract type is Locum: 12 months. The application deadline is 23 Jun 2026.
